Chadé Severin is an M&A partner in the Boston office of Kirkland & Ellis LLP. Chadé’s practice focuses on mergers and acquisitions for public and private companies primarily in the pharmaceutical, biotechnology and technology industries. She has advised boards of directors on many transactions involving controlling stakeholders, both on behalf of the controlled company and the controller. She was named as a winner in the New Leaders in the Law category of the 2024 New England Legal Awards, and also as a Rising Star in Life Sciences in 2021 by Law360.
